A Sales Coordinator typically handles a variety of administrative and support tasks essential to the sales department's efficient operation. Key responsibilities for a role focusing on quotation creation, administrative tasks, and sales order creation often include:
Core Responsibilities
- Quotation: Draft, format, and issue accurate sales quotations based on specifications provided by the sales team.
- Sales Order Processing: Create new sales orders, verify product details, pricing, and shipping information, and ensure timely entry into the company's ERP or CRM system.
- Administrative Support: Manage the sales department's documentation, including filing contracts, maintaining client records, and assisting with report generation.
- Communication Liaison: Serve as a primary point of contact for internal teams and external clients regarding order status, delivery schedules, and general inquiries.
Typical Duties and Tasks
- Inventory Coordination: Liaise with the inventory and logistics teams to confirm product availability, track shipments, and communicate delivery updates to clients.
- Report Generation: Assist in preparing monthly or weekly sales reports and summaries for management review.
- Problem Resolution: Address and resolve basic customer service issues related to orders and shipments, escalating complex problems to the appropriate sales manager.
Essential Skills and Qualifications
- Experience: Previous experience in a sales support, administrative, or customer service role is highly desirable.
- Technical Proficiency: Strong proficiency in Microsoft Office Suite (Word, Excel, Outlook) and experience with CRM software (e.g., Salesforce, HubSpot) or ERP systems.
- Attention to Detail: Excellent organizational skills and a meticulous approach to data entry and documentation.
- Communication: Strong verbal and written communication skills, with a professional and friendly demeanour .
